Job Summary

For the past 20 years, ProPharma has improved the health and wellness of patients by providing advice and expertise that empowers biotech, med device, and pharmaceutical organizations of all sizes to confidently advance scientific breakthroughs and introduce new therapies. As the world’s largest RCO (Research Consulting Organization), ProPharma partners with its clients through an advise-build-operate model across the complete product lifecycle. With deep domain expertise in regulatory sciences, clinical research solutions, quality & compliance, pharmacovigilance, medical information, and R&D technology, ProPharma offers an end-to-end suite of fully customizable consulting solutions that de-risk and accelerate our partners’ most high-profile drug and device programs.

 

 

The Quality Specialist position supports the delivery of Regulatory Sciences services, to assure ongoing compliance with quality and industry regulatory requirements. The Quality Specialist performs improvement activities through continuous monitoring and evaluation of the quality system to ensure ongoing maintenance. This position may also support regional and global activities as required.

Detailed Description

Responsibilities

  • Quality contact for Regulatory Sciences. First point of contact for Regulatory staff with regards to support and guidance in following ProPharma´s QMS procedures.
  • Process Deviations and Quality events through eQMS to conclusion with support from Regulatory SME, as required.
  • Review, approve, and communicate root cause and corrective action to stakeholders.
  • Develop, recommend, and monitor corrective and preventive actions. Tracks documentation, as necessary.
  • Collection, management, and analysis of data related to CAPAs, Deviations and quality KPIs.
  • Support during internal/external client audits or regulatory inspections.
  • Support and facilitate eQMS activities (i.e. Document Management, SOPs and WIs, QA review and approvals, Change Control assessments, etc.)
  • Act as the main point of contact for client questionnaires relating to
  • Quality. Provide responses to Quality questions, getting appropriate Subject Matter Expert input where required. Communication with clients, including sending of completed questionnaires.
  • Act as Quality support for Vendor Management, including:
  • Qualify new vendors        
  • Vendor Questionnaires    
  • Re-qualify existing vendors
  • Identify new vendors (together with business unit)
  • Administration for Vendor Contracts
  • Maintain vendor tracking sheet
  • Other duties as needed.

Experience required

  • Minimum 2 years’ experience working in a Quality Assurance role
  • Deviation and CAPA handling experience
  •  Quality Certification is an advantage
